一、API文档规范

API文档的规范标准有助于开发人员有效地使用API,并能快速找到所需的信息。一份合格的API文档应该包含以下几个方面:

1、API概述:对API的作用和优势进行简要介绍,使人们了解API适用的场景。

<p>API概述:该API是一个可以将用户行为数据上传至服务器的接口。</p>

2、API接口文档:对API接口的功能、输入输出参数、数据格式等进行清晰的介绍和解释,包括请求类型、参数示例、数据返回示例等信息。

<p>API接口文档:</p>
<p>请求类型:POST</p>
<p>请求地址:http://www.example.com/api/upload_data</p>
<p>参数示例:{"user_id":12345,"action":"click","time_stamp":1599058322}</p>
<p>数据返回示例:{"status":200,"msg":"success","data":{}}</p>

3、API使用指南:包括API的使用限制、调用方式、错误提示等信息,使开发人员能够更好地理解和使用API。

<p>API使用指南:</p>
<p>使用限制:每天最多上传100次数据</p>
<p>调用方式:通过HTTP POST请求上传数据</p>
<p>错误提示:400 Bad Request { "status": 400, "msg": "Missing parameter: user_id" }</p>

4、API更新记录:对API的版本更新情况进行记录,便于开发人员了解API的变化。

<p>API更新记录:</p>
<p>版本号:1.0</p>
<p>更新内容:新增数据上传接口</p>

综上所述,一份好的API文档规范不仅有利于开发人员快速了解和使用API,也是API开发团队与使用者之间建立信任的重要手段。

二、API文档示例

下面是一个示例API文档,用来获取用户信息:

1、API概述

该API用于获取用户信息。

2、API接口文档

<p>请求类型:GET</p>
<p>请求地址:http://www.example.com/api/get_user_info</p>
<p>参数示例:{"user_id":12345}</p>
<p>数据返回示例:{"status":200,"msg":"success","data":{"user_id":12345,"user_name":"Jack","sex":"male","age":25,"phone_number":"12345678901"}}</p>

3、API使用指南

<p>API使用指南:</p>
<p>使用限制:无</p>
<p>调用方式:通过HTTP GET请求获取用户信息</p>
<p>错误提示:400 Bad Request { "status": 400, "msg": "Missing parameter: user_id" }</p>

4、API更新记录

<p>API更新记录:</p>
<p>版本号:1.0</p>
<p>更新内容:新增用户信息获取接口</p>

三、API文档编写注意事项

API文档的编写需要注意以下几点:

1、结构清晰:API文档应该结构清晰,重点信息突出,并且易于查找。

2、简洁明了:API文档应该简洁明了,避免过度复杂或者使用过多的行业术语。

3、语言准确:API文档必须使用准确、清晰的语言。开发人员需要明确理解API的功能和输入输出参数。

4、代码示例:API文档中应该包含足够的代码示例,让开发人员能够通过实际代码了解API的使用方法。

总之,对API文档的编写需要严谨、规范和清晰,这样才能有效提升API的使用效率和开发体验。